A regulated aerospace manufacturing and MRO operation is seeking an experienced Tool Maker (Tool Technician) to support production and development activities through the manufacture, servicing, and repair of high-precision tooling, jigs, and fixtures. The role is critical to ensuring tooling accuracy, availability, and reliability, while supporting prototype development, continuous improvement, and strict safety and quality standards.

Education & Qualifications

  • Educated to GCSE level or equivalent.
  • Fluent in written and spoken English.

Experience & Technical Knowledge

  • Proficiency in either milling or turning machines is essential.
  • Strong ability to read and interpret engineering drawings.
  • Tool room experience preferred; broad workshop experience is essential.
  • Strong problem-solving, planning, and organisational skills.
  • Effective communicator and team player, able to work cross-functionally.
  • Basic knowledge of welding techniques (Gas, MIG, TIG, Stick) is advantageous.
  • Comfortable supporting continuous improvement initiatives.

Personal Attributes

  • Proactive and flexible team player with a positive attitude.
  • Strong communication and decision-making skills.
  • Able to work effectively under pressure and meet tight deadlines.

Working Conditions

  • No direct reports.
  • Shift work may be required.
  • Flexibility to change working hours to maintain operational cover when necessary.

Additional Requirements

  • Unrestricted right to live and work in the UK.
  • Completion of mandatory training as required.
